Code of Candidate
Reach the Examination/Viva Voce centre at least 15 minutes before the scheduled time;
Be in the formal attire;
Be allowed to enter the examination only on production of the e-Admit Card;
Allow frisking/checking at the entry point of the exam hall as well as after completing the examination;
Not bring any article, electronic devices, document or written material of any form inside the hall, except the e-admit Card, ink, pen, pencil, eraser, and non-programmable calculator (fx 100 and below) (if required);
Conform his behavior to the Civil Service Values and Conduct prescribed under the BCSR;
Not be under the influence of intoxicants/alcohol in and around the examination premises;
Not canvass for getting favor in the examination in any manner;
Not talk, consult, whisper, smoke, eat or indulge in any unacceptable behavior in the examination hall;
Not give or leave any identification marks on the written answer sheet(s) other than the allotted registration number.
Result in the debarring of the candidate from the present as well as future BCSE for non-compliance to the above rules.
Be liable for disciplinary/legal action by the RCSC as per Section 5.6.6 of BCSR 2023.
